Seventh annual list reveals leading MSSP, MDR and MSP security companies expect strong revenue growth in 2023 vs. 2022

26 September 2023 – norm., the award-winning managed security service provider for mid-sized organisations, ranks among the Top 250 MSSPs (https://www.msspalert.com/top-250) for 2023, according to MSSP Alert, a CyberRisk Alliance resource.

The Top 250 MSSPs honourees were announced in a live webcast on September 14.

Key findings include:

  • MSSP Revenue Growth & Financial Performance: MSSP honourees, on average, expect to generate $56.3 million in revenue for 2023, more than double the number from the 2022 report. However, the 2023 Top 250 reported 2022 revenues averaged $47 million.
  • Geography: Honourees are headquartered in 37 different countries.
  • Profits: 87% of MSSPs surveyed expect to be profitable for fiscal year 2023.
  • Security Operations Centres: 67% have in-house SOCs, 23% are hybrid, 8% completely outsource their SOCs, and 1% are reevaluating their SOC strategies.
  • Cyberattack Trends: The most frequent attacks targeting MSSP customers in 2023 include phishing (95%), vulnerability exploits (91%) and ransomware (86%).
  • Cybersecurity Solutions: Larger MSSPs were more likely to run their SOC entirely in-house (85%) while just half of our smaller segment MSPs ran their SOCs in-house and 33% took a hybrid approach (a portion in-house and a portion outsourced.)
  • Key Managed Security Services Offered: Almost all of the larger MSSPs (90%) provided 24/7 security event monitoring and response for threat detection use cases on their own. While 61% of the smaller MSSPs provided these services on their own, 35% partnered with another company for these services and 4% of the smaller MSSPs did not offer them at all.
